How many 20 ounce bottle does it take to make a gallon

The correct answer and explanation is:

To find out how many 20-ounce bottles it takes to make a gallon, we need to know the volume of a gallon in ounces and then divide that by 20 ounces.

Step 1: Understand the conversion

  • 1 gallon (US liquid) = 128 fluid ounces

Step 2: Divide the total ounces in a gallon by the size of each bottle

  • Number of 20-ounce bottles in a gallon = 128 ounces รท 20 ounces per bottle
  • Number of bottles = 6.4 bottles

Answer: It takes 6.4 bottles of 20 ounces each to make one gallon.


Explanation

A gallon is a unit of volume commonly used in the United States for measuring liquids. One gallon equals exactly 128 fluid ounces. This standard conversion is important because fluid ounces and gallons are part of the US customary system, used frequently in cooking, beverage packaging, and other measurements.

When you have bottles that are 20 ounces each, you want to see how many such bottles would fill up a full gallon container. Dividing 128 ounces (the volume of one gallon) by 20 ounces (the volume of one bottle) gives the number of bottles needed.

The result, 6.4, means you need six full 20-ounce bottles plus an additional 0.4 (or 40%) of another 20-ounce bottle to make a full gallon. This decimal means if you poured the contents of 6 full bottles and then poured 40% of another 20-ounce bottle, you would have exactly one gallon.

In practical terms, since bottles usually come in fixed sizes, you would need 7 bottles to have at least one gallon, but the seventh bottle would not be completely used.
